:root{
    --bs-primary: #02D7F2;
}

.language-selector__wrapper select {
    color: #fff;
}

.accordion{
    --bs-accordion-bg: #f2f2f2;
}

.accordion-button:not(.collapsed){
    background-color: #f2f2f2;
}

.product-comment-list-item{
    background-color: #f2f2f2;
}

.detail {
    border-bottom: 4px solid #f2f2f2;
}

.bg-transparent {
    background-color: #ffffff !important;
}

.ets_prmn_megamenu {
    border-top: 1px solid #ffffff00;
}

.list-group {
    --bs-list-group-bg: #f2f2f2;
}

.ets_prmn_megamenu .prmn_columns_ul {
    border: 0px solid #ffffff00;
}

.search-widgets__dropdown {
    z-index: 100;
}

.search-result__name {
    color: #fff;
}

#productCombinations{
	background-image: url("data:image/svg+xml;charset=utf-8,%3Csvg xmlns='http://www.w3.org/2000/svg' viewBox='0 0 16 16'%3E%3Cpath fill='none' stroke='%23343a40' stroke-linecap='round' stroke-linejoin='round' stroke-width='2' d='m2 5 6 6 6-6'/%3E%3C/svg%3E");
    background-position: right .75rem center;
    background-repeat: no-repeat;
    background-size: 16px 12px;	font-size: 0.75rem;
	text-align: center;
	-ms-text-align-last: center;
	-moz-text-align-last: center;
	text-align-last: center;
}

.addToCartFormWrapper {
	padding: 10px;
	background-color:white;
	-webkit-box-shadow: initial;
	-moz-box-shadow: initial;
	-o-box-shadow: initial;
	box-shadow: initial;
}

.onepagecheckout-left .custom-radio input[type=radio]:checked+span {
    border-radius: 50%;
}

a {
    color: #193278;
}

.btn-check:focus+.btn,.btn:focus,.btn:hover {
    background-color: #0dcaf0;
    border-color: #0dcaf0;
    color: var(--bs-btn-hover-color)
}

.btn {
    background-color: #193278;
    border: var(--bs-btn-border-width) solid #193278;
    color:#fff
}

.btn.disabled,.btn:disabled,fieldset:disabled .btn {
    background-color: #6c757d;
    border-color: #6c757d;
}

.ets_prmn_megamenu {
    margin-top: 2px;
}

.item_has_img .ets_item_img {
    border: 1px solid #e7e7e700;
}
.item_has_img .ets_item_img {
    border: 1px solid #e7e7e700;
}